Karl von Eschwege
Karl Moritz Willibald Johann Freiherr von Eschwege (born October 26, 1826 in Reichensachsen , † October 17, 1890 in Fritzlar ) was a German administrative officer.
Life
Karl von Eschwege was the son of the Chamberlain and MP Carl von Eschwege (1789–1857) and his wife Henriette Auguste Charlotte Wilhelmine, nee Boyneburgk . He studied at the Ruprecht-Karls-Universität Heidelberg and the Georg-August-Universität Göttingen . In 1850 he became a member of the Corps Saxo-Borussia Heidelberg . In the same year he joined the Corps Saxo-Borussia Göttingen.
After graduation, he entered the Kurhessian a public service. As district secretary of the district of Ziegenhain , since the annexation of Kurhesse by the Kingdom of Prussia , he was appointed district administrator of the Fritzlar district in 1868. He held this office until his death in 1890.
From 1865 to 1866 he was a member of the Kurhessische Ständeversammlung (constituency of the knighthood of the Werrastrom) and from 1886 to 1890 a member of the Kassel Municipal Parliament and the Provincial Parliament of the Hesse-Nassau Province .
